If you are doing it yourself, it's fairly simple to use a fiberglass shower pan. But you can do tile if you want to, it's just more complicated. A copper pan might take more time unless you know the dimensions ahead of time and don't have to give them a template, it is safer. A membrane might get a puncture if you are not very very careful thoughout the process. Keep nails up high, even the durorock, and keep sharp stuff off it. It will have to have a mud base and trowel it to a taper from the corners in to the drain. there is a special drain fixture for that application, it's adjustable in height.

as far as glass door, just get one from a glass place or have them do it all depending on what style.
